ATF JTAG и адаптор от E-MATE

  • Автор темы Автор темы RED
  • Дата начала Дата начала

RED

.
28/6/06
1 353
156
0
Кредиты
0
Здравствуйте .
Кто нибудь пользуется таким переходником от програматора E-MATE ?
Сам не давно только активировал JTAG и по этому не совсем умею им пользоваться . Питание берется с бокса ,EMMC определяет но при считывании (READ ) отваливается на каком проценте потом резетит программатор и продолжает считать и так может постоянно ,как будто не стабильное соединение . Может что то надо допаять в E-SOCKET . Есть ли где видео инструкция работы с JTAG ,хоть пример какой либо ?

Посмотрев по внимательней увидел в логе такое

В чем проблема? Нужно ли паять перемычку в боксе при использование такого переходника ?
 
адаптеры e-mate, которые с колодками BGA, питаются от USB (5v), там стоят стабилиpаторы на 3,3 и 1,8v для питания eMMC
Перемычка в боксе ставится для самодельных адаптеров, когда второе напряжение (I/O) берется из бокса, и выбирается в программе - 1,8-2,8-3,3v

Вам можно только посоветовать проверить, чтобы напряжение в софте совпадало с напряжением, выдаваемым адаптером (на некоторых адаптерах e-mate есть переключатель на второе напряжение I/O 1,8-3,3v)

p.s. да, при подключении к ATF, USB подключать не надо. Переключатель 1,8-3,3 лучше держать в положении 1,8. а в 3.3 переключать для работы с SD
 
Последнее редактирование:
  • Нравится
Реакции: RED
Последнее редактирование:
  • Нравится
Реакции: P45
Все делал в точности как Вы и писали ,не определяет . По логу видно что програма видет микросхему и определяет ее но почему вот это:
EMMC CACHE SIZE : 0 KB
SUPER PAGE SIZE : 0 KB
HC ERASE GROUP SIZE: 0 KB
USER AREA SIZE : 0 BYTES
BOOT PARTITION SIZE: 0 KB
RPMB PARTITION SIZE: 0 KB
 
  • Нравится
Реакции: RED
Забыл написать что пробовал EMMC BGA162 ,других пока нет ,может их читает не корректно ?

И еще вопрос есть ли кто реально работал этими адаптерами ,почитав тут ,там стоят резисторы подтяжки 51 и 10 кОм ,есть ли они в адаптере или надо допаять ?
 
Последнее редактирование:
нету их в адаптере. рекомендую ставить.
 
  • Нравится
Реакции: RED

Вложения

вот смотрю, читаю, и не понимаю. ну что, РЕАЛЬНО, что-ли СЛОЖНО, согдасно схем сделать прозвонку линий CLK/CMD/D0 от разъема до контакта колодки? и померять напряжения на КОНТАКТАХ колодки? Да хоть стой хоть падай. Работы на 5 минут, а тема на 3 дня.
 

Вложения


Да все вызвонил ,везде все ок ,единственное грешу сейчас на питание по этому и просил у кого какая напруга ,может китайцы у меня напартачили . Может выкинуть эти LMки и сделать на прямую как на схемах.
На выложенной схеме для ATF задействован пин 2 ,а в моем адапторе он не используется питание берется с LM ,может переделать ?
 
Последнее редактирование:

как понять какое питание? 2.8-3.3 на ядро eMMC и 1.8-2.8 на линии ввода вывода.
тестер всунул замерял напряжения - делов на 1 минуту

ну если использовать pin2, то напряжение ввода вывода будет браться из бокса. и выбираться в софте. как хотите, так и делайте, без разницы. просто в ATF Nitro надо бокс вскрывать перемычку кидать, там дорожки нету на pin2, поэтому те, кто переходники делают - им проще стабилизатор отдельный поставить.
 
ыыы. вспомнил одну хрень.
короче...
у меня переходник от GPG, не знаю, сильно ли там различие с e-mate, но у меня там 2 земли. GND VDDF и GND VDD.

короче распайка там вроде такая, согласно вашей фото:
1 - 1,8v - VIO (VDDF)
9 - 2,8v - VCC (VDD)
11 - GND for VIO
12 - CLK
14 - CMD
16 - D0
20 - GND for VCC

вообщем 2 GND надо на разъем подавать.
 
  • Нравится
Реакции: RED
Ура!!! Спасибо все ребята за помощь !!! Нашел причину .....,китайцы не до травили плату , дорога D0 коротила на массу (и как сразу не обратил внимание.)
 
Приветствую. У меня с этой платкой все норм.но возник вопрос как восстановить флеш.или что то нужно залить в нее! подскажите пожалуйста.С atf дело имею в первые. если нужны логи скину.
 
Interface Reset OK!
eMMC Access Type: SECTOR MODE
eMMC Supported Voltage Range:
3.5-3.6V, 3.4-3.5V, 3.3-3.4V, 3.2-3.3V, 3.1-3.2V
3.0-3.1V, 2.9-3.0V, 2.8-2.9V, 2.7-2.8V, 1.9-2.0V

CID : 45010053454D30384790431AB97D309B
CSD : D00F00320F5903FFFFFFFFFF92404011

eMMC Boot Information
Revision 1.5 (for MMC v4.41)
BOOT PARTITION : BOOT PARTITION 1
PARTITION ACCESS : R/W USER PARTITION
PERM_BOOT_CFG_PROT : DISABLED
PWR_BOOT_CFG_PROT : DISABLED
BOOT MODE : x8 SINGLE DATA RATE + LOW SPEED
RESET BUS WIDTH : ENABLED
eMMC FirmW UPDATE : ENABLED
EMMC CACHE SIZE : 0 KB
SUPER PAGE SIZE : 3072 KB
HC ERASE GROUP SIZE: 4096 KB
USER AREA SIZE : 7944011776 BYTES
BOOT PARTITION SIZE: 2048 KB
RPMB PARTITION SIZE: 128 KB


eMMC Device Information
Manufacturer ID: SANDISK
Device Type : Embedded BGA
Application ID : 00
Product Name : SEM08G
Product Rev : 9.0
Product SN : 431AB97D
Manufactured : March 1997

Card Specific Data
CSD_STRUCTURE : Extended
SPEC_VERS : Version 4.1/4.2/4.3
TAAC : 3 ns
TRAN_SPEED : 4000000 KHz
READ_BL_LEN : 512 Bytes
C_SIZE : HIGH CAPACITY
WP_GRP_ENABLE : YES
WRITE_BL_LEN : 512 Bytes
CONTENT_PROT_APP : NO
PERM_WRITE_PROTECT: NO
TMP_WRITE_PROTECT : NO

Extended CSD Saved:
45010053454D30384790431AB97D309B.ext_csd
Backup Directory:
C:\AdvanceBox Turbo Flasher\eMMC\EXT_CSD\
 

Ну с флеш у вас все в порядке .Какая модель то хоть телефона ? Мне обычно помогало не раз (если конечно до меня не копали аппарат) ,первым делом сохраняю лог в текстовике на всякий случай ,сливаю все бекапы (USER AREA,BOOT1 ),стираю полностью EMMC ,заливаю обратно BOOT1 и USER AREA но не весь ,примерно 1 гиг ,после этого прошиваю обычной прошивкой .
 
Всем привет, я сегодня получил свой бокс и немного удивлен на самом боксе не надписи E-MATE, пугает то что попался клон мне, или это нормально ??
У кого такой бокс отзовитесь пожалуйста, если мой бокс клон то отошлю обратно
 
Назад
Верх Низ